NoSQL技术使用场景:

在我们日常的开发中,无不都是使用数据库来进行数据的存储,由于一般的系统任务中通常不会存在高并发的情况,所以这样看起来并没有什么问题,可是一旦涉及大数据量的需求,比如一些商品抢购的情景,或者是主页访问量瞬间较大的时候,单一使用数据库来保存数据的系统会因为面向磁盘,磁盘读/写速度比较慢的问题而存在严重的性能弊端,一瞬间成千上万的请求到来,需要系统在极短的时间内完成成千上万次的读/写操作,这个时候往往不是数据库能够承受的,极其容易造成数据库系统瘫痪,最终导致服务宕机的严重生产问题。

为了克服上述的问题,项目通常会引入NoSQL技术,这是一种基于内存的数据库,并且提供一定的持久化功能。

最新文章

  1. 一切Web的基础----HTTP
  2. CAS认证原理图
  3. PHP PEAR2
  4. POJ C++程序设计 编程题#1 编程作业—继承与派生
  5. 【转】Oracle 10g RAC TAF
  6. [ADO.NET]写入数据
  7. S3C2410 ADS实验手册
  8. php curl_init函数用法
  9. mui.pushToRefresh组件下拉回调函数中this指向问题
  10. java 权限 部分截图
  11. windows和Ubuntu双系统的安装和基本操作
  12. 用CSS3实现无限循环的无缝滚动
  13. bug终结者 团队作业第一周
  14. FORM的静态提交
  15. 1.0、Android Studio管理你的项目
  16. 项目中phpexcel的基本用法
  17. Android系统启动流程(二)解析Zygote进程启动过程
  18. Python-2d形变 动画 表格
  19. CentOS设置网络,设置IP地址
  20. php截取中文字符串 GB2312 utf-8

热门文章

  1. leetcode 0205
  2. 策略模式,重构if-else
  3. 十八、sun JPA理解及使用
  4. 针对sklearn.svm中的"dual_coef_"理解
  5. java8函数式编程实例
  6. 笔记-python-lib—data types-enum
  7. Linux命令:iostat命令
  8. wikipedia
  9. 第一个Vue-cli创建项目
  10. K8S LoadBalance 私有环境解决方案 == metallb 工具安装和使用介绍